Analysis
Hungary recorded 0.0612 m3 per person for sawnwood — import quantity, per capita in 2024.
That represents a change of down 1.6% on the previous year and up 14.6% over ten years.
Over the whole period, sawnwood — import quantity, per capita in Hungary peaked at 0.1214 m3 per person in 1971 and was at its lowest, 0.0373 m3 per person, in 2008.
Hungary ranks 45th of 184 countries on this measure, in the top quarter.
The long-run direction has been consistently falling across the 64 years of available data.

How this figure is calculated
Sawnwood — Import quantity divided by Population, total, mat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Sawnwood — Import quantity ÷ Population, total
Computed from
- Sawnwood — Import quantity Food and Agriculture Organization of the United Nations
- Population, total World Population Prospects, United Nations (UN)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
